Use Personalized Learning Tools to Boost Classroom Equity

EdTech Magazine

As personalized learning continues to gain momentum across the U.S., more states, districts and schools are moving toward a competency-based education system that focuses on individualized learning and classroom equity. Why Mastery Based Learning is a Good Option

Ask a Tech Teacher

Grades are to facilitate and improve learning, not judge students. Formative assessment is critical in an MBL program because it informs instruction with a goal of assess progress rather than rating work. Students are partners in Mastery-Based Learning.
